Senior Software Engineer

tastytrade is a financial services company empowering individual traders through innovative trading platforms and educational content.
Frontend
Senior Software Engineer
Hybrid
5+ years of experience
Finance

Description For Senior Software Engineer

tastytrade is a dynamic financial services company that empowers individual traders through its various brands, including tastylive (an online financial media network), tastytrade (a self-directed retail brokerage firm), and tastyfx (a registered Forex broker-dealer). As a Senior Software Engineer, you'll work on front-end systems to expand and improve the product suite, using technologies like Svelte, JavaScript, and other modern frameworks. You'll be responsible for developing trading client applications, providing technical leadership, conducting peer reviews, and collaborating with UX and Product teams to enhance user experience. The role offers a blend of technical challenges and leadership opportunities in a fast-paced, innovative environment focused on disrupting the trading industry.

Last updated 5 months ago

Responsibilities For Senior Software Engineer

  • Work on tastytrade's front-end trading client applications and account opening software
  • Provide technical leadership for more junior members of the team
  • Provide concise, constructive, and thoughtful peer reviews
  • Translate requirements and technical direction into production-quality code
  • Evaluate and build proof of concept implementations
  • Contribute to scaling existing technology
  • Partner with the UX team and Product teams to iterate on the current customer flows
  • Write comprehensive tests for your code
  • Perform infrastructure work as necessary
  • Take ownership over several of tastytrade's systems or client-facing applications

Requirements For Senior Software Engineer

JavaScript
TypeScript
Ruby
  • Ability to learn quickly in areas without deep expertise
  • Mastery of modern web development (JavaScript / TypeScript, HTML, and CSS)
  • Ability to jump into a brand new framework or language and quickly become productive
  • Confident in ability to write tests and quickly deliver stable and performant software
  • 5+ years of professional experience working as a software engineer on a team
  • A keen eye for user experience and design

Benefits For Senior Software Engineer

401k
Commuter Benefits
Mental Health Assistance
  • Performance Bonuses
  • Stock Purchase Options
  • 401k Plan
  • 20 Paid Vacation Days (plus an additional paid vacation day the month of your birthday)
  • 10 Paid Sick Days
  • Gym Membership Reimbursement
  • Commuter Benefits
  • Pet Insurance
  • Wellness & Mental Health Programs
  • Charitable Donation Matching
  • Two Paid Volunteer Days Off
  • Daily catered lunch when in the office
  • Full kitchen with snacks and beverages
  • In-building gym
  • CTA stop a block away, Shuttle to/from Metra

Interested in this job?

Jobs Related To tastytrade Senior Software Engineer

(USA) Senior, Software Engineer

Senior Software Engineer role at Walmart focusing on full-stack development with React, TypeScript, and cloud technologies.

.NET and Angular Senior Software Engineer

Senior .NET and Angular Software Engineer position at Wells Fargo, focusing on modernizing enterprise applications with competitive pay and comprehensive benefits.

Sr. Software Engineer (Front-End)

Senior Frontend Engineer role at Lowe's Charlotte Tech Hub, building enterprise-scale applications with React and Node.js in a hybrid work environment.

Senior Web UX Engineer, Launch and Product Marketing

Senior Web UX Engineer position at Airbnb, focusing on building launch and product marketing pages with innovative animated experiences using modern frontend technologies.

Senior Frontend Engineer, Core Foundation

Senior Frontend Engineer role at Airbnb focusing on core foundation and web development to improve product engineering efficiency and performance.